### Sorting stability in ReportLoom

Quick note for plugin authors: ReportLoom's sort is stable as of v4.1, meaning rows with equal keys keep their original ingest order. Before v4.1 it used an unstable quicksort, so don't rely on tie order if you target older hosts. If your plugin needs deterministic output there, add a secondary sort key explicitly. You can check the host version via the capabilities endpoint on the sandbox, which requires the bearer token below.

login token, tagef-tagep: eyJhbGciOiJIUzI1NiIsInR5cCI6IkpXVCJ9.eyJzdWIiOiIBXyeYEoalzIn0.6TI7VhOJMHm9

Changelog 3.2.0 — Thornbury Public API, pagination defaults changed. New team members: as of this release, list endpoints default to cursor-based pagination instead of offset paging, the default page size drops from 100 to 25, and the max page size is now enforced server-side rather than advised in docs. Offset parameters are still accepted but deprecated and logged. The shipped defaults for all environments are as follows.

config for tagaf-bawif:
[norok]
host = norok.ordinworks.local
user = norok_svc
database = norok_prod

Before load testing the Torvane checkout flow, point the harness at the staging cluster only — production shares a payment sandbox with the Milbrook team. Ramp to 500 virtual users over ten minutes and watch the cart-service latency panel. The harness expects the target service configured as follows.

settings of yaguf-kawep:
[ulaath]
port = 8000
region = lower-3
host = ulaath.paliqworks.corp
timeout_ms = 500
retries = 4

Welcome to the Tessellate support rotation. Tessellate is our school timetable solver used by districts across the Harwick region. When a customer reports an infeasible schedule, first confirm the constraint file version, then re-run the solver in diagnostic mode before escalating to the engineering queue. Deployments to the validation sandbox require the shared deploy credential, which should never be pasted into tickets. For reference during setup, the current deploy key is listed below.

deploy key for yadup-badug: bky6_rLH3qD